Purchased a used diesel truck from this dealership. Requested that the oil, oil filter, and fuel filter be changed and requested a full wash of the truck prior to completing a deal. After they stated the truck was ready for pickup, the truck had not been washed at all (not a huge deal because I can wash a vehicle myself). After driving approximately 50 miles home, the truck would not start back up. After doing some troubleshooting, the fuel filter was installed incorrectly and leaking diesel fuel heavily. Not only did I have to repair something that should have been installed correctly, but I lost diesel fuel on the roadway for 50 miles. Furthermore, the same day, the check brake system light and ABS light came on. Upon more troubleshooting, the hydroboost had a blown gasket which was causing fluid to leak and the brakes to not operate correctly. Again, I had to fix this myself. Chevrolet dealership would have charged $800 for the repair and my local mechanic charged approximately $500 for the repair. These people won't stand behind a vehicle they sell, even if it is the same day with negligible mileage added since purchase. Needless to say, I'm displeased with having to repair something they should have installed correctly and spending $500 extra for a new hydroboost.
